The next game has been written about in more detail elsewhere. We played SAGA and gave the Challenge scenario a go. 'Ragnar' led the 'JomsVikings' out to take on Ruriks Kievan Rus (modeled using the Viking list and Hadrada).

The twist in this one is that the Warlord gets heaps of hitpoints and they start facing each other in the middle, miles away from their warbands.


Ragnar started this clash on the back-foot (since after-all, my Warlord is usually more inclined to adopt a 'General's view'...). Rurik kept coming at him and got the first turn and the game was a rearguard action while I tried to get the Warlord to safety, thin out the Rus, then store up enough Joms-Viking power to come back at Rurik and make up for the huge VP deficit I had accumulated.




The outcome? Despite using the full swath of Joms-Viking powers - cutting down every last one of Rurik's men - and finally sending Ragnar back into the fray: the best the Joms-Vikings could manage was a draw.

Last of all, we have the mighty FSA taking on the perfidious Empire of the Blazing Sun. EoBS Admiral Jason has long been a thorn in my side. But I had a Dreadnaught. Continuing this blogpost's theme of 4x4' tables (seriously, it's the new big thing), we clashed amongst the Islands and my innovative tactics involved basically parking the Dreadnaught (FSS Ragnarok) on 'all stop' and using it as a gun and rocket platform to first damage the enemy battleship, then support my Cruisers on the right flank.






What was innovative, for me, was actually boarding something. I never usually bother to do that. It turns out it works quite well. It could catch on amongst the FSA command corps...










The battle ended with the EoBS forces to my right shattered, lots of my frigates dead and the Ragnarok still trucking on happily, waiting it's chance to finish off the enemy battleship. We ended the game there. The game was actually heaps of fun. I think that 800 pts on a 4x4' is getting back to the type of Dystopian Wars that hooked me in, in the first place.
